100ft Flat-Bottomed Mud Barges (no date)

Scale: 1:96. A plan showing a section, constructional profile, and deck plan for two proposed 100ft flat-bottomed mud barges (no date) of different designs for transporting and depositing soil dredged by a steam engine.

Signed by Brigadier-General Sir Samuel Bentham [Inspector of Naval Works, 1796-1806].
